Dexlansoprazole is a proton pump inhibitor (PPI) used to treat heartburn and other symptoms of g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) [1]. Its active ingredient is dexlansoprazole [1]. The delayed-release formulation of dexlansoprazole uses a dual delayed-release technology [2]. This technology is designed to release the active ingredient at two distinct pH-dependent points in the gastrointestinal tract [2].
Beyond the active ingredient, dexlansoprazole formulations contain inactive ingredients that help in its delivery and stability [1]. These may include: * Magnesium carbonate [1] * Hypromellose acetate succinate [1] * Triethyl citrate [1] * Talc [1] * Medium-chain triglycerides [1] * Yellow iron oxide [1] * Titanium dioxide [1] * Gelatin [1] * Black ink (used for imprinting) [1] The specific inactive ingredients can vary slightly depending on the manufacturer [1].
Dexlansoprazole functions by reducing the amount of acid produced in the stomach [3]. It works by irreversibly blocking the H+/K+ ATPase enzyme system, also known as the "proton pump," located in the gastric parietal cell [4]. This action prevents the final step in acid secretion [4]. The dual delayed-release mechanism is intended to provide sustained acid suppression [2].
Patent information for dexlansoprazole can be complex due to multiple patents covering different aspects of the drug, including composition, formulation, and method of use [5]. Information from DrugPatentWatch.com indicates that patent expiry dates can vary and are crucial for understanding when generic versions may become available [5].
